Bank Branch Density Statistics in Kosovo (2026)
Kosovo recorded commercial bank branch density of 16.3 per 100,000 adults in 2023, World Bank World Development Indicators data show. Up from 14.6 per 100,000 adults in 2022 to 16.3 per 100,000 adults in 2023. Kosovo ranks #29 of 46 economies in Europe & Central Asia on this measure, and #57 of 172 globally.

Trend, 2004–2023
| Year | per 100,000 adults |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2023 | 16.3 | +11.6% |
| 2022 | 14.6 | −3.2% |
| 2021 | 15.1 | −10.0% |
| 2020 | 16.8 | +1.3% |
| 2019 | 16.5 | −2.4% |
| 2018 | 16.9 | −3.6% |
| 2017 | 17.6 | −14.0% |
| 2016 | 20.4 | −1.6% |
| 2015 | 20.8 | −0.1% |
| 2014 | 20.8 | −7.0% |
| 2013 | 22.4 | −4.9% |
| 2012 | 23.5 | −1.5% |
| 2011 | 23.9 | −0.9% |
| 2010 | 24.1 | +0.1% |
| 2009 | 24.1 | +0.1% |
| 2008 | 24.1 | +0.0% |
| 2007 | 24.1 | −0.2% |
| 2006 | 24.1 | −0.7% |
| 2005 | 24.3 | −1.0% |
| 2004 | 24.5 | — |
